So I saw something cool this weekend. I went to Best Buy because I had to buy a laptop and when I got there they were previewing a new gaming chair. It was so cool. It's not what you expect. The chair is your controller. Its FREAKING motion sensitive. You move your whole body in it and as you do your plane, car, or what not moves around. It was sick. I got to actually try it out on NFS Carbon and I was like "this is AWESOME."
